When the dust finally settled on the marathon of playoff games that stretched over the last two weeks, everyone expected the usual suspects to dominate the new rankings. Instead, a surprising twist unfolded: a different squad rose to claim the coveted No. 1 slot.

The weeks leading up to June 13 felt like a nonstop sprint. Teams battled through rain‑soaked fields, double‑headers, and that odd, inevitable injury that forces a coach to reshuffle the lineup at the last minute. It was exhausting, but also exhilarating – the kind of drama that makes high‑school softball feel larger than life.

At the heart of this story is the Easton Eagles, a squad that many had pegged as a strong contender but not necessarily the outright leader. Their playoff run, however, was something else entirely. Game after game, they displayed a blend of seasoned pitching, clutch hitting, and a defense that seemed to anticipate every swing. By the time they clinched the regional title, the buzz around town was unmistakable.

When the Lehigh Valley sports writers convened to compile the latest rankings, the Eagles’ performance simply couldn’t be ignored. Their win‑loss record was impressive, but what really tipped the scales was the manner in which they won – narrow margins, late‑inning rallies, and a poise that belied their age.

Of course, the rankings are never set in stone. The Hawks, the Falcons, and even the perennial powerhouses like the Bethlehem Bears all sit just a few spots behind, ready to leapfrog at the next turn of the season. Still, for now, the Eagle’s feather is perched at the top, a testament to perseverance and a little bit of underdog grit.

Fans and players alike will be watching closely as June rolls on. Will the Eagles hold their perch, or will another surprise challenger emerge from the next round of contests? Only time will tell, but one thing’s clear: Lehigh Valley softball remains as unpredictable and thrilling as ever.
